Output d57cf930b84e786d214908628fe21ff000da4e514c05e9e51ea34dcd2186597a:2

value
69501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 448798584bba3ba1d7a87a65a728087fe11510f5 OP_EQUAL
address
37wNJuCNWZPJaQujUKVrmhc5taSy7tu2q3
transaction
d57cf930b84e786d214908628fe21ff000da4e514c05e9e51ea34dcd2186597a
confirmations
41354
spent
true